Mortgage Products Side by Side
The mortgage market is huge and always changing, which makes it hard for people to figure out on their own. A mortgage expert can show you a full review of the different types of mortgages available in Northern Ireland, such as fixed-rate mortgages, variable-rate mortgages, and government-backed programmes like Help to Buy. They will tell you what’s good and bad about each choice, which will help you make a decision that fits with your financial goals.
Simplified Process for Applying for a Mortgage
When you apply for a mortgage, you have to fill out a lot of paperwork, which can take a lot of time. A mortgage adviser can make this process easier by walking you through the steps. They will help you get the paperwork you need, make sure it is correct, and get your application in on time. If you have an expert on your side, you can avoid making mistakes that could slow down or complicate the process of getting a mortgage.
